• pages21 21.06.2026

    Как спроектированы системы обработки инцидентов в текущем времени

    Механизмы обработки происшествий в реальном времени являют собой набор софтверных элементов, которые принимают, исследуют и преобразуют потоки данных с минимальной латентностью. Такие системы работают беспрерывно, обеспечивая моментальную ответ на входящую информацию.

    Базу архитектуры образуют три основных компонента: источники событий, обработчики и хранилища данных. Источники генерируют непрестанный массив сведений через специальные интерфейсы. Обработчики реализуют селекцию, конвертацию и агрегацию данных согласно определённым правилам.

    Актуальные решения эксплуатируют распределённую построение для гарантирования высокой эффективности. Приходящие события распределяются между множеством серверов обработки, что позволяет cabura casino увеличиваться горизонтально и обрабатывать миллионы происшествий в секунду.

    Главным параметром является время реакции — промежуток между принятием события и выдачей результата. Эффективные системы обслуживают информацию за миллисекунды, что существенно для денежных транзакций и систем безопасности.

    Источники происшествий: сенсоры, сервисы, логи, переводы и пользовательские манипуляции

    Происшествия поступают в платформу из разнообразных источников, каждый из которых формирует специфический вид данных. Измерители производственного устройств отправляют величины температуры, давления, вибрации и иных физических величин с частотой до сотен снятий в секунду.

    Веб-приложения и мобильные решения генерируют события при контакте пользователя с средой. Щелчки, обзоры страниц, добавление товаров генерируют постоянный последовательность действий. Серверные программы записывают вызовы к API и модификации состояния сессий.

    Системные логи фиксируют технические события: сбои, уведомления, информационные сообщения о функционировании структуры. Выделенные модули получают данные с серверов и контейнеров, передавая их в cabura для консолидированной обработки.

    Финансовые операции генерируют критически важные происшествия при операциях и выплатах. Банковские системы формируют записи о каждой транзакции с картой и корректировке счета. Торговые системы записывают ордера на приобретение и реализацию инструментов.

    Структура потоковой обслуживания

    Поточная обработка основывается на концепции постоянного передвижения данных через череду модулей без промежуточного записи. События проходят через череду изменений, где каждый элемент производит определённую операцию: фильтрацию, обогащение, суммирование или маршрутизацию.

    Фундаментальная построение включает ярус принятия данных, который принимает инциденты из сторонних источников и преобразует их в унифицированный вид. Следующий слой производит бизнес-логику: считает показатели, выявляет аномалии, задействует принципы обработки. Результаты поступают в ярус вывода для фиксации или отправки.

    Нынешние решения поддерживают два варианта к обработке. Первый обслуживает каждое происшествие персонально немедленно после получения. Второй объединяет происшествия в небольшие порции и обслуживает их с интервалом в несколько секунд. Определение обусловливается от запросов к латентности и массиву данных.

    Модули построения взаимодействуют через унифицированные соединения, что обеспечивает подменять отдельные элементы без реорганизации полной структуры. кабура обеспечивает адаптивность при изменении условий.

    Очереди и каналы данных: как события транспортируются между сервисами

    Передача инцидентов между частями системы реализуется через особые инструменты транспортировки уведомлениями. Очереди уведомлений предоставляют стабильную доставку данных от производителей к потребителям с гарантированием целостности при сбоях.

    Шины данных являют собой распределённые системы для размещения и регистрации на потоки событий. Источники передают сообщения в названные потоки, а потребители регистрируются на необходимые разделы. Такая схема позволяет одному событию доходить множества адресатов синхронно.

    Ключевые характеристики систем передачи происшествий содержат:

    • Пропускную мощность — объем данных в единицу времени
    • Задержку доставки — время между отправкой и приемом
    • Гарантирования доставки — степень стабильности доставки
    • Упорядоченность — сохранение цепочки инцидентов

    Средства кэширования аккумулируют происшествия при кратковременной недоступности получателей. cabura фиксирует уведомления на накопителе до instant завершенной обработки. Копирование между компонентами предупреждает утрату сведений при сбое серверов.

    Схемы преобразования

    Комплексы реального времени задействуют различные подходы обработки происшествий в зависимости от бизнес-требований и характера данных. Каждая подход описывает способ группировки, анализа и конвертации приходящих массивов.

    Обслуживание индивидуальных событий изучает каждое сообщение автономно от иных. Система использует принципы селекции и расширения к каждой записи немедленно после приема. Такой вариант сокращает задержки и подходит для ключевых сценариев с требованием быстрой отклика.

    Интервальная обработка объединяет события по хронологическим периодам или количеству записей. Платформа накапливает сведения в протяжение заданного отрезка, далее производит агрегацию и определение статистики. Интервалы могут быть неподвижными, скользящими или пользовательскими в зависимости от правил программы.

    Преобразование с сохранением статуса удерживает окружение между инцидентами. Комплекс сохраняет переходные данные, индикаторы, аккумулированные значения для дальнейших подсчетов. кабура казино задействует распределённое хранилище для достижения согласованности. Схема без положения преобразует происшествия независимо, что улучшает расширение.

    Размещение данных: горячие (real-time) и архивные (архивные) слои

    Построение сохранения данных в механизмах реального времени разделяется на несколько ярусов в зависимости от интенсивности обращения и условий к быстроте извлечения. Такое разделение улучшает расходы и предоставляет компромисс между скоростью и расходами.

    Горячий слой содержит свежие данные, к которым требуется быстрый доступ. Информация помещается в рабочей ОЗУ или на быстрых SSD-дисках для уменьшения времени реакции. Репозитории этого слоя обслуживают тысячи обращений в секунду. Период размещения составляет от нескольких часов до нескольких дней.

    Буферный ярус содержит информацию промежуточного возраста для анализа и отчётности. События мигрируют сюда автоматом после истечения срока релевантности. кабура предоставляет соотношение между скоростью доступа и размером хранения.

    Долгосрочный архивный ярус применяется для долгосрочного сохранения исторических данных. Сведения хранится на недорогих накопителях с низкоскоростным доступом. Репозитории используются для соответствия условиям надзорных органов, проверки и изучения паттернов. Период хранения может достигать нескольких лет.

    Расширение и живучесть

    Способность комплекса обрабатывать расширяющиеся количества данных и сохранять функциональность при неполадках задает её надёжность в промышленной окружении. Построение должна учитывать средства горизонтального роста и резервирования существенных частей.

    Горизонтальное увеличение подключает дополнительные компоненты обработки при повышении загрузки. Происшествия автоматически делятся между свободными машинами согласно алгоритмам распределения. Комплекс оперативно адаптируется к варьированию массива данных без паузы.

    Инструменты обеспечения надежности cabura включают:

    • Дублирование данных между компонентами для предотвращения исчезновений
    • Автоматизированное переход на дублирующие части при сбое
    • Фиксирующие точки для удержания состояния преобразования
    • Возобновление с возобновлением с крайнего сохранённого статуса

    Балансировка загрузки производится на основе признаков разделения, которые определяют направление событий к обработчикам. кабура казино гарантирует согласованную обработку связанных происшествий на отдельном узле. Наблюдение состояния серверов позволяет определять снижение скорости и переназначать операции.

    Наблюдение и алертинг: как наблюдают состояние потоков и отвечают на нарушения

    Непрерывное отслеживание за положением платформы обработки событий дает находить сбои до их существенного эффекта на деловые процессы. Системы мониторинга собирают метрики скорости и создают сигналы при вариациях от нормальных параметров.

    Ключевые параметры содержат интенсивность поступления событий, латентность обработки, размер очередей и процент ошибок. Платформы следят загрузку вычислителей, потребление памяти и дискового пространства на компонентах группы. Чарты визуализируют движение показателей в реальном времени.

    Граничные величины определяют рамки нормального действия для каждой показателя. При переходе ограничений система автоматически генерирует сигналы для специалистов. кабура позволяет задавать нормы уведомления с учётом важности различных типов событий.

    Анализ отклонений задействует аналитические приемы для определения нестандартных шаблонов в последовательностях данных. Методы находят острые броски загрузки, необычные серии событий, странную поведение. Автоматические ответы включают масштабирование ресурсов, смену на резервные каналы или ограничение приходящего потока.

    Примеры эксплуатации механизмов обработки событий

    Денежные институты применяют комплексы обработки инцидентов для обнаружения фродовых транзакций. Методы рассматривают каждую транзакцию по карте в момент осуществления, соотнося с прошлыми паттернами поведения заказчика. При выявлении подозрительной поведения комплекс останавливает перевод за миллисекунды.

    Онлайн-магазины используют поточную обработку для настройки советов изделий. Инциденты посещения страниц, внесения в список и покупок обслуживаются в реальном времени. Механизм генерирует актуальные советы на фундаменте настоящего активности пользователя.

    Промышленные компании устанавливают контроль оборудования для предиктивного поддержки. Измерители на заводских участках передают значения вибрации, температуры и потребления электричества. кабура казино исследует сведения и прогнозирует потенциальные сбои, что позволяет планировать обслуживание без незапланированных прерываний.

    Перевозочные фирмы отслеживают перемещение партий и оптимизируют пути перевозки. GPS-трекеры создают координаты перевозочных единиц каждые несколько секунд. Механизм анализирует заторы и срочность отправлений для оперативной настройки путей и информирования получателей о времени прибытия.

    Posted by klaurensius @ 9:53 pm

  • Leave a Reply

    Your email address will not be published. Required fields are marked *

 
WP_Modern_Notepad

Recent Comments